Magneto is back and he's making sure everyone pays.

With the X-Men without their leaders (Xavier and Cyclops) they do their best to prove they are still the good guys. On the flipside you have Magneto starting basically a new world, readying himself to kill billions of humans once more. Then have Xavier locked up making his moves, doing his best to try to help his X-Men. You also get to find out what happened with Cyclops and Wolverine back on the island.

This is pretty long volume...abit too long. This is Millar's last volume and I'm assuming he was trying his best to do a grand epic closure. Honestly though there was some padding here. Having Magneto tell his plan out was a bit boring for the 3rd time. And the X-Men made moves so slow it was weird. But when things did get going it was alot of fun. Mostly thanks to someone returning, a new x-Men member, and more. I wouldn't say it's the best ending but a solid ending for Millar's run. A 3.5 out of 5.
